Construction Safety Manager
Responsibilities will include but are not limited to the following:
- Planning, implementing, tracking, training, and supervising company safety programs to ensure compliance with the company’s safety program.
- Assist and coordinate functions of the comprehensive Injury & Illness Prevention Program (IIPP) to include both field and shop operations.
- Oversee investigation of all site accidents/injuries; and as directed by the Director of Safety regarding incident/accident reports, investigations, and log recordability.
- Ensure compliance with Company, State, and Federal regulations and guidelines regarding to occupational safety & health.
- Perform safety survey audits and site inspections to identify and evaluate occupational health, safety, and environmental conditions.
- Assist in the development of control systems for identified hazards including JHA, Pre-Task Plans, and environmental safety compliance.
- Measure and evaluate the effectiveness of the control system, policies, and procedures and recommend changes that reflect improved opportunities to eliminate workplace accidents and injuries.
- Assist with the implementation and daily maintenance of compliance programs related to hazardous wastes, Safety Data Sheets (SDS)
- Perform other related duties as directed that correspond to the overall function of this position.
Minimum required education and/or formal training, years of experience, competencies, skills, and/or specific knowledge:
- Three to Five years of related experience in construction safety and general industry safety.
- 4-year degree in applicable field desirable but not mandatory.
- Must be familiar with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A), California Title 8, EPA, and other federal or state standards.
- Self-motivated individual, team player with the ability to lead and coach teams, workgroups, or subordinates
- Skilled in the standards, concepts, practices, and procedures within the CAL OSHA Title 8 3203 safety and environmental fields.
- Professional certifications required to maintain employment OSHA 500 and STSC
- Job requires certification in fall protection, forklift, lead exposure, respiratory protection, silica standards, rigging, and cranes.
- Strong communication skills both verbal and written (Training Presentations and Report Writing) Proficient in Microsoft Office (Word, Excel, Outlook, and PowerPoint).
